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81 3405 3782 975
3130771847 17052169
3130771847 17052169
31 484661963 4244
All about undefined
Interested in learning more?
3130771847 17052169
31 484661963 4244
See more
3668492629 2403
6456782348 1845512892 38609548
See more
07 77626 3044
87834 41674815008 8293
See more